The Ultimate Buyer’s Guide: How to Choose The Right Product for You
Key Factors to Consider
- Heating Functionality: For arthritis, consistent heat is crucial. Look for models with an active heater and adjustable temperature control (e.g., 95°F-118°F), not just “heat maintenance,” which only slows cooling.
- Massage Type: Gentle is often better for inflamed joints. Manual rollers provide user-controlled pressure. Vibration and bubbles offer a soft, soothing massage. Motorized shiatsu rollers provide a much more intense massage, which may be too aggressive during a flare-up.
- Size and Storage: If you’re short on space, a collapsible model is a fantastic innovation. Check the dimensions to ensure it’s deep enough to cover your ankles and large enough for your foot size.
- Ease of Use and Cleaning: Features like remote controls, timers, and carrying handles add significant convenience. For cleaning, consider models with drainage spouts or use disposable liners for the ultimate hassle-free experience.
Understanding Therapeutic Features
When choosing a foot spa for arthritis, it’s helpful to understand what each feature does. Heat therapy (thermotherapy) is paramount; it increases blood flow, which helps relax muscles and reduce joint stiffness. Bubbles and Vibration provide a gentle form of hydro-massage, stimulating circulation without putting direct pressure on sensitive joints. Manual or Shiatsu Rollers focus on acupressure points on the soles of the feet, which can help alleviate pain and tension, but the intensity should be manageable for your condition. Finally, some spas include Red Light Therapy, which some believe can help reduce inflammation and promote healing at a cellular level.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Opting for a “Bubble-Only” Spa: A simple tub that only produces bubbles without a heater will get cold quickly, negating the primary therapeutic benefit of heat for arthritis.
- Ignoring Foot Size: Always check the internal dimensions of the basin. A spa that’s too small will be cramped and uncomfortable, preventing relaxation.
- Overlooking the Controls: If bending over is painful, a model with a remote control or easy-to-reach toe-touch controls is not a luxury—it’s a necessity.
- Choosing overly aggressive massage: While a deep shiatsu massage sounds great, it can be painful on arthritic feet. A model with gentle vibrations or manual rollers offers more control.
Frequently Asked Questions
How does heat from a foot spa help soothe arthritic foot pain?
Heat from a foot spa helps soothe arthritic pain through a process called vasodilation, where the warmth causes blood vessels to expand. This increases blood flow to the feet, delivering more oxygen and nutrients to the tissues. This improved circulation can help reduce stiffness in the joints, relax tight muscles, and decrease the perception of pain.
Is the vibration from a foot spa safe for inflamed arthritic joints?
For most people, the gentle vibration from a foot spa is safe and can be beneficial. It provides a mild massage that can help stimulate circulation and ease stiffness without putting direct, harsh pressure on the joints. However, during a severe flare-up where joints are extremely tender and swollen, it’s wise to start with just a warm soak and introduce vibration cautiously, or consult with your doctor.
Can regular use of a foot spa help reduce stiffness from osteoarthritis in the feet?
Yes, regular use can be very effective. Osteoarthritis often involves stiffness, especially in the morning or after periods of inactivity. Soaking your feet in a warm foot spa for 15-20 minutes daily can help warm up the synovial fluid within the joints, making them more pliable and reducing that feeling of stiffness, which can improve mobility throughout the day.
Are there any risks for using an electric foot spa with arthritis?
The risks are generally low but worth considering. The primary risk is setting the water temperature too high, which could cause burns, especially if you have reduced sensation in your feet due to neuropathy. Always test the water temperature before fully submerging your feet. Additionally, ensure the device has safety features like overheating protection and is used on a stable, flat surface to prevent spills.
What temperature is ideal for relieving arthritis symptoms in the feet?
The ideal temperature is typically between 95°F and 105°F (35°C to 40°C). This range is warm enough to provide therapeutic benefits like increased blood flow and muscle relaxation without being hot enough to cause discomfort or skin damage. Models with precise temperature control are best, as you can find the exact temperature that feels most soothing for you.
Are gentle bubbles or shiatsu rollers better for arthritic feet?
This depends on individual preference and pain levels. Gentle bubbles are almost universally soothing and provide a low-impact massage that stimulates circulation. Shiatsu rollers offer a much deeper, more targeted massage. While this can be excellent for relieving deep muscle tension, it may be too intense or painful for feet with inflamed, tender arthritic joints. For general arthritis care, gentle bubbles are often the safer and more comfortable choice.
Can I use essential oils for arthritis relief in my foot spa?
Yes, you can, and it can enhance the therapeutic experience. Many foot spa manufacturers advise against adding oils directly to the water as they can clog jets or damage plastic. Instead, look for models with a dedicated “medicine box” or diffuser. Alternatively, you can mix a few drops of anti-inflammatory essential oils like peppermint, eucalyptus, or lavender with a carrier oil (like coconut oil) and apply it to your feet before soaking, or mix them with Epsom salts first.
